Описание
FFmpeg before commit 1c10bcc contains a heap buffer overflow in the RIST protocol reader (libavformat/librist.c). librist_read() ignored its size argument and copied the full received payload length into the caller-provided destination buffer, overflowing it when the payload exceeds the destination size. This is reachable via the async:rist:// URL scheme, where the async wrapper supplies a smaller buffer than the received payload. A remote RIST sender can trigger the overflow by sending a packet whose payload exceeds the caller buffer size.
A flaw was found in FFmpeg. A heap buffer overflow in the RIST protocol reader allows a remote attacker to trigger memory corruption by sending an oversized packet to an FFmpeg instance receiving a RIST stream. The librist_read() function ignores its buffer size argument, copying the full payload into the caller-provided buffer without bounds checking. This could lead to denial of service or arbitrary code execution.
Отчет
The ffmpeg package is not shipped in base Red Hat Enterprise Linux. It is available through EPEL and Fedora with librist support enabled. Red Hat Enterprise Linux AI ships a reduced FFmpeg build that explicitly excludes librist, making the RIST code path unreachable. Red Hat OpenShift AI container images do not directly install FFmpeg. Exploitation requires the victim to be actively receiving a RIST stream, which is a niche broadcast video protocol not used in typical RH product deployments.
